
Activists of the "Right Sector" did not allow the repair team "Ukrenergo" to launch the Kakhovskaya-Titan power line. According to the 112 Ukrainian TV channel, this is stated in the statement of the Right Sector. Repairmen, accompanied by law enforcement officials, came to damaged supports of the Kakhovskaya-Titan power transmission line at about 21:00 Sunday. However, as stated in the statement "PS", "they only managed to install fuses." At the moment, PS members are on duty near the power lines.
The “right sector” noted that for them it was a surprise to the consent of the Medzhlis representatives to restore the supply of electricity to the Crimea, adding that they do not understand the position of both the authorities and part of the blockade organizers.
“If the supply of electricity is restored, the“ right sector ”will cease to participate in the public campaign“ Blockade of Crimea ”, since it does not see the point in such“ blocking ”. We reserve the right to control and prevent the supply of goods and resources to the occupied territory,” the PS statement said.
Earlier, the head of the Majlis of the Crimean Tatar people, Refat Chubarov, did not exclude that the energy supply of Crimea from mainland Ukraine will be restored before the end of the month along the Kakhovskaya Typan line. In addition, the Commissioner of the President of Ukraine for the Affairs of the Crimean Tatar people Mustafa Dzhemilev, according to the results of negotiations with the President, said that the supply of electricity to the peninsula can be restored in a volume not exceeding 200-250 MW.
On the night of November 22, as a result of undermining the supports of power lines in the Kherson region, Crimea was disconnected from the energy system of Ukraine. Three of the four lines are still disabled: this is Melitopol - Dzhanka (330 kV), Kakhovskaya - Ostrovskaya (330 kV) and Kakhovskaya - Dzhanka (330 kV).
On December 2, Vladimir Putin launched the first thread of the Energomost from the Kuban to the Crimea. Connecting the second branch of the energy departure is expected in April 2016.
